An operator precedence grammar is a kind of grammar for formal languages technically, an operator precedence grammar is a contextfree grammar that has the property among others that no production has either an empty righthand side or two adjacent nonterminals in its righthand side. For example, most calculators use operator precedence parsers to convert from the humanreadable infix notation relying on order of operations to a format that is optimized for evaluation such as reverse polish notation rpn. And then i discovered topdown operator precedence tdop parsers also called pratt parsers, named for vaughan pratt, who introduced this in his 1973 paper topdown operator precedence. Covers dijkstras shunting yard algorithm, and a tree alternate algorithm, but more notably covers a really simple macro replacement algorithm that can be trivially implemented in front of any precedence ignorant parser.
